Abstract EN

KI-67 is a marker for cell proliferation which binds a nuclear antigen and is thus a prime antibody in immunohistochemistry.

Scoring methodologies derived from KI-67 immunostaining have shown promise as predictors of lethality in a range of cancers [1].

The most common scoring method is the labelling index, a ratio of KI-67 positive cells to the entire population [1].
